Output 2b5fab83dc4d07a465111ec7d70c962dfd695dbb08540dfc8c2bbfe5e1fdf64c:0

value
75991709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21574de80541708b5e8edab75fd14f70e8b1d829 OP_EQUAL
address
34jJotGcJ8rFqFEsFJfz9NCho1Utf54KW8
transaction
2b5fab83dc4d07a465111ec7d70c962dfd695dbb08540dfc8c2bbfe5e1fdf64c
confirmations
353259
spent
true